On Sat, Aug 23, 2025 at 03:12:44PM +0300, Jarkko Sakkinen wrote:
My goal with tpm2_protocol is to have ACPICA alike model of imports as the crate is driven by TCG spec updates and it is very likely to be also used by TPM-RS (also via import style process).
I'm not entirely clear on what your plan is for this / the existing TPM drivers in the kernel? I assume it's to eventually remove some of the C code in favour of the Rust implementation, but I'm missing exactly how that's expected to work.
(Given I've spent a bunch of time this year tracking down various edge case issues in the TPM code that have been causing failures in our fleet I'm understandably wary of a replacement of the core code. *It* might be a perfect spec implementation, but hardware rarely is.)
J. -- /-\ | It's deja-vu all over again. |@/ Debian GNU/Linux Developer | \- |